I just installed my metal trim kit on my truck today. Actually a pretty easy task, other than having to commit to finish it once you begin the dash. I got the installation instructions from H&A's web site for Interior Accessories/Interior Trim Kit/Installation Instructions.

I started on the rear door trim, thinking that I would get some practice getting it right before I tackled the dash. It was the right call. I figured out some easier ways to do it by the time I did the dash.

Pre-cut/tear the masking tape into (a lot of) little pieces a half inch wide or so. I found that if I had the trim piece upside down and used the tape piece, sticky side up, I could slide it under the tinted double sided tape backing strip tab. Then I just pushed down with my finger into the tape. This stuck the tab on first. Then just peal a little off so the tape reaches the front side of the piece.

It sure makes a difference. Now people won't sit down and immediately go, "What's this for?" as they grab the big silver door handles. The interior looks complete now.
